CHASE, Ronald S., 71, of Wells, ME died Wednesday, Nov. 15, 2017, at his home. He was born Sept. 25, 1946, in Sanford, a son of Raymond V. and Marion Lucille (Guest) Chase. He was a graduate of Wells High School with the class of 1965. Ronald had served with the US Navy as an MM2 (SS) from 1966 to 1970. In 1996, he married Patricia Perrier at their home in Wells. He had been self employed as a carpenter and builder, retiring a year and a half ago due to illness. Ronald was a member of the Maine Sportsmen's Alliance and of the Submarine Veterans of Southern Maine. An avid outdoorsman, he enjoyed hunting, fishing and reloading ammunition. Surviving are his wife Patricia Chase of Wells; his five children, Candi Chase of Wells, Scott Chase and his wife Sherri of Wells, David Boston Jessica Keezer and family of Kennebunk, Cory Chase and his wife Carolyn of Wells, Austin Chase BM3 - US Navy of Wells; two brothers Reginald Chase of Wells, Barry Chase and his wife Heidi of North Berwick. There will be no visiting hours. Burial will be in the spring at Southern Maine Veterans Cemetery in Springvale. Arrangements are by Hope Memorial Chapel, 480 Elm St., Biddeford.
